Suresnes (French pronunciation: [syʁɛn] ⓘ) is a commune in the western inner suburbs of Paris, France.
Suresnes's landmarks include the Mémorial de la France combattante, where an annual ceremony is held on 18 June, as well as Suresnes American Cemetery and Memorial nearby, below Fort Mont-Valérien, in addition to Foch Hospital in the town centre.
